1. Morning Stretch Flow for Energy and Flexibility
Starting your day with a gentle yoga stretch is one of the easiest and most effective wellness habits. A morning stretch flow helps awaken the body, improve circulation, and prepare the mind for the day ahead.
How to Practice
You can perform a simple flow consisting of:
- Gentle neck rolls
- Shoulder rotations
- Forward bends
- Light spinal twists
- Standing stretches
The goal is not perfection but smooth movement with breath awareness.
Benefits of Morning Yoga Stretching
- Releases stiffness caused by sleep
- Improves joint mobility
- Boosts blood flow and oxygen supply
- Enhances flexibility over time
- Increases morning energy levels
This habit is especially useful for people who sit for long hours or experience morning fatigue.
Wellness Tip
Practice on an empty stomach and focus on slow, controlled movements. Even 10 minutes daily can make a noticeable difference.
2. Daily Deep Breathing for Stress Management
One of the most overlooked yet powerful yoga habits is conscious breathing. Deep breathing practices calm the nervous system and bring instant mental clarity.
Why Breathing Matters
Shallow breathing increases stress, while deep breathing activates the body’s relaxation response. Yoga breathing techniques improve oxygen intake and help manage emotional fluctuations.
Simple Breathing Practice You Can Do Anywhere
- Sit comfortably with a straight spine
- Inhale slowly through the nose
- Expand the chest and abdomen
- Exhale gently, releasing tension
Repeat this cycle for 5–10 minutes.
Benefits of Daily Breathing Practice
- Reduces anxiety and mental fatigue
- Improves lung capacity
- Lowers heart rate and blood pressure
- Enhances emotional stability
- Improves sleep quality
This habit is perfect for busy schedules and can be done at home, work, or even while traveling.
3. Mindful Sitting and Posture Awareness
Yoga is not limited to a mat. One of the most practical yoga habits for daily wellness is mindful posture awareness, especially while sitting or working.
The Problem with Poor Posture
Slouching and improper sitting positions can lead to:
- Back and neck pain
- Reduced lung capacity
- Poor digestion
- Fatigue and low concentration
How to Practice Mindful Sitting
- Keep your spine upright
- Relax your shoulders
- Align your head over your neck
- Place both feet flat on the floor
- Take a few deep breaths
Throughout the day, simply check in with your posture and make small adjustments.
Benefits of Posture Awareness
- Strengthens spinal muscles
- Prevents chronic back pain
- Improves breathing efficiency
- Enhances focus and productivity
- Builds body awareness
This habit blends yoga into your daily routine without requiring extra time.
4. Evening Relaxation Yoga for Better Sleep
After a long day, the body and mind need to unwind. Evening relaxation yoga is a gentle practice that prepares you for restful sleep.
What This Practice Includes
- Slow stretches
- Gentle forward bends
- Light twists
- Comfortable resting poses
- Breath awareness
Avoid intense movements at night; the goal is relaxation, not stimulation.
Benefits of Evening Yoga
- Releases physical tension
- Calms racing thoughts
- Improves sleep quality
- Reduces nighttime anxiety
- Helps regulate sleep cycles
Practicing for just 10–15 minutes before bed can significantly improve how refreshed you feel in the morning.
